July Kunga Theme: 10 Minutes of Pranayama Controlling the power of the breath is the technique of “pranayama”. ”Prana” is the Sanskrit word for life force. This is the energy that exists everywhere and is manifested in each of us through the breath, but prana isn’t exactly the same thing as breath or oxygen. Prana …

Some call it a medicine system, some call it the sister science to yoga, others may refer to it simply as apractice. There are many translations of Ayurveda. ‘Ayurveda’ is actually a combination of two words. “Ayur” meaning ‘life’, and “veda” meaning ‘knowledge’. So, Ayurveda can mean ‘The science, or knowledge, of life’. Ayurveda is …

Restorative Yoga is an approach to yoga that is accessible to all levels of practice. Most postures are done on the ground with multiple props so that the body is completely supported at all times.
